Earthenware Vendor in Pakistan
This is a photograph of a roadside vendor selling earthen pots in Larkana district of Sindh province of Pakistan. The fire-baked earthen pots are sold in rural areas but now such vendors could also be found in big cities where the people buy these pots for their natural beauty.
